#04ba17 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04ba17 is composed of 1.6% red, 72.9%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.6%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 126.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 37.3%. #04ba17 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ff2e with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

Shades and Tints of #04ba17
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000d02 is the darkest color, while #f9fff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#04ba17
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c625c is the less saturated color, while #04ba17 is the most saturated one.
